Abstract:
This study determined the influence of social and emotional learning competencies and need satisfaction on the academic outcomes of junior high school students in public secondary schools in San Ildefonso, Bulacan during the School Year 2021-2022. With the explanatory sequential method as the research design and 284 students as respondents of the study, findings showed that the junior high school students agreed that they utilized their social and emotional learning competencies in this new normal. Similarly, these students agreed that they are satisfied with their needs in this new normal. The academic achievement of the public junior high school students was described as "satisfactory". Based on the findings of the study, the following conclusions were drawn: There is a significant relationship between the junior high school students' social and emotional learning competencies and their academic outcomes in the new normal. The higher is the level of students' social and emotional learning competencies, the higher is the level of their academic outcomes. There is a significant relationship between the junior high school students' needs satisfaction and their academic outcomes in the new normal.
